What are AI legal research tools?

AI legal research tools are software applications that utilize artificial intelligence to assist in legal research. These tools analyze vast amounts of legal data quickly and efficiently. They can identify relevant case law, statutes, and regulations based on user queries. AI legal research tools often include features like natural language processing and machine learning. This allows them to improve their accuracy over time. They are designed to enhance the productivity of legal professionals. By automating routine research tasks, these tools save time and reduce costs. According to a study by the American Bar Association, AI tools can decrease research time by up to 30%.

How is data processed in AI legal research tools?

Data in AI legal research tools is processed through a combination of natural language processing (NLP) and machine learning algorithms. These tools analyze legal documents, case law, and statutes to extract relevant information. NLP enables the tools to understand the context and semantics of legal language. Machine learning algorithms improve the accuracy of search results by learning from user interactions and feedback.

Data preprocessing involves cleaning and organizing the information for analysis. This includes removing irrelevant content and standardizing formats. The processed data is then indexed for quick retrieval during searches. AI legal research tools utilize advanced algorithms to rank results based on relevance and authority.

This process allows users to efficiently find pertinent legal information, improving research speed and accuracy. Studies show that AI legal research can reduce research time by up to 70%.

What features are common in AI legal research tools?

Common features in AI legal research tools include natural language processing capabilities. These tools can understand and interpret legal queries posed in everyday language. They often provide advanced search functionalities, allowing users to filter results by jurisdiction, date, or relevance.

Additionally, many AI legal research tools offer case law analysis. This feature helps users identify precedents and relevant cases efficiently. Another common feature is document analysis, which assists in reviewing legal documents for key information.

AI legal research tools frequently include citation tracking. This allows users to see how cases and statutes have been cited in other legal documents. Furthermore, many tools provide user-friendly interfaces that enhance the research experience.

Finally, integration with other legal software is a typical feature. This ensures seamless workflow for legal professionals. These features collectively enhance the efficiency and effectiveness of legal research.

What is the cost analysis of AI legal research tools?

What is the cost analysis of AI legal research tools?

The cost analysis of AI legal research tools varies widely based on features and usage. Basic subscription models can range from $100 to $500 monthly. Advanced tools with extensive databases may cost between $1,000 and $3,000 per month. Some platforms charge per search or document, with fees around $0.10 to $1.00 per query. Law firms report savings of 20-30% in research time when using these tools. A study by Thomson Reuters found that firms using AI tools experienced an average increase in productivity by 40%. Overall, the investment in AI legal research tools often leads to significant long-term savings and efficiency gains.

What are the hidden costs associated with AI legal research tools?

Hidden costs associated with AI legal research tools include subscription fees, training expenses, and potential integration costs. Subscription fees can escalate with additional features or user access. Training expenses arise as firms must educate staff on the tool’s functionalities. Integration costs may occur when aligning the tool with existing systems. Additionally, there can be hidden costs related to data security compliance and maintenance. Firms might also face costs from reliance on AI-generated insights, which could lead to errors if not thoroughly reviewed. These factors cumulatively affect the overall budget beyond initial purchase prices.

How can firms assess the return on investment (ROI) for AI legal research tools?

Firms can assess the return on investment (ROI) for AI legal research tools by analyzing cost savings and efficiency gains. They should first calculate the total costs associated with the tool, including subscription fees, training, and implementation. Next, firms need to quantify the time saved by legal professionals through faster research processes. Studies indicate that AI tools can reduce research time by up to 70%. Additionally, firms can measure the increase in billable hours resulting from enhanced productivity. By comparing these benefits to the initial and ongoing costs, firms can derive a clear ROI percentage. Regular assessments and adjustments based on usage data will further refine this evaluation process.

What common challenges do users face with AI legal research tools?

Users face several common challenges with AI legal research tools. One primary challenge is the accuracy of search results. AI tools may misinterpret legal terminology, leading to irrelevant findings. Another issue is the steep learning curve associated with using these tools. Many users struggle to navigate complex interfaces effectively. Additionally, users often encounter limitations in the coverage of legal databases. Some AI tools may not include all relevant case law or statutes. Data privacy concerns also arise, as users must trust AI tools with sensitive information. Finally, the cost of these tools can be prohibitive for smaller firms, limiting accessibility.
